The Android version of the app received a lot of new features today, including Spell check, and a dozen other features. Here’s the change-log:
- Add/edit/remove comments
- Select text and highlight
- Insert shapes
DOCUMENTS
- Spellcheck
- Display charts in.docx
- Edit line spacing
- Create and edit tables
PRESENTATIONS
- Insert numbered lists
- Display groups of items
- Duplicate slides in PPTX
- Insert and rotate extended set of shapes
SPREADSHEETS
- Move, resize and delete charts in spreadsheets
- Update charts when referenced data is changed in spreadsheets
